A covering of paint reduces the succulent’s ability to carry out photosynthesis, yet photosynthesis is the basis of any plant’s survival. Here is a video below that I have made for my You tube channel on How to keep your cacti and Succulents clean and dust free : Clean rainwater is always preferred over tap water whenever possible, this is because the chemicals often found in tap water can often be high in lime and will to leave lime splashes over the plants. However, ants can cause indirect harm to succulents by introducing harmful pests like aphids and mealybugs.
